ENE 100 - Conventional and Alternate Energy Applications Credits: 4 Provides an overview of hydroelectric, coal, and nuclear energy production methods and renewable solar, geothermal, wind, and fuel cell technology. A complete system breakdown of conventional power production methods, efficiency, and sustainability when compared with solar, geothermal, wind, and fuel cell applications.
Prerequisite: Instructor permission.
Lecture 3 hours. Laboratory 3 hours.
